Full changelog

[0.37.0 - 2026-05-20]

Added

  • routeros: support store mode on_significant (@infabo)
  • model for Grandstream HT8xx (@mklopocki)
  • Add --support option to gather system diagnostics (@robertcheramy)

Changed

  • input/ssh: validate that cmd is a String. See #3700 (@robertcheramy)
  • junos: changed "show system license" regex to reduce notification noise for PTX routers. See #3794 (@ctomkow)
  • ios: keep motherboard information in show version. Closes #3798 (@robertcheramy)
  • aoscx: use oxidized filtering instead of "show system | exclude...". (@robertcheramy)
  • input/*: rewrite debug logging; remove unused logging; input/ssh: write a YAML simulation file (@robertcheramy)
  • truenas: capture app, replication, cloudsync configurations without constant changes. See #3795 (@neilschelly)
  • Set Rake::TestTask to verbose = false since the behavior changed with rake 13.4.2 (@robertcheramy)

Fixed

  • VyOS: detect community string in SNMP traps. Fixes: #3793 (@nicolasberens)
  • fortigate: show Part No. of SFPs. Fixes: #3800 (@robertcheramy)
  • aoscx: Hide total power consumption (stacking). Fixes #3801 (@robertcheramy)
  • linuxgeneric: fix prompt, telnet username and clean ANSI Escape Codes (@robertcheramy)
  • cumulus: fix prompt (make : and space optional). Fixes #3812 (@robertcheramy)
  • dlinknexgen: NULL byte handling. Fixes #3816 (@ziotibia81)
  • nxos: hide snmpv3 priv key when remove_secret is true. Fixes: #3805 (@robertcheramy)
  • tpink: use \r\n when sending commands and set terminal length 0. Fixes #3804 (@robertcheramy)

About Oxidized

Oxidized is a network device configuration backup tool. It's a RANCID replacement!
